Benthesicymus brasiliensis
Spence Bate, 1881
A sub-cosmopolitan deep-sea species (Burkenroad 1936), which
Gorny (1999)
and Boschi & Gavio (2005) indicated to occur in the Atlantic Magellanic area, but without details. An exhaustive literature search reveals this is likely based on the record by
Spence Bate (1888)
from Challenger station 323 (35°39'S, 50°47'W), which is too far north to be considered as Magellanic or sub-Antarctic.
